If your dog swallows the below objects, take extra caution: … WebFind alternatives to plastic products whenever possible. Some specific suggestions: Buy food in glass or metal containers; avoid polycarbonate drinking bottles with Bisphenol A; Avoid heating food in plastic containers, or storing fatty foods in plastic containers or plastic wrap. Do not give young children plastic teethers or toys
